Ambassador and Ms Julie Fisher celebrated the eve of Tu b'shvat, Israel's Arbor day, with a visit to Yemin Orde Youth Village, located in Nof HaCarmel, on the Carmel mountain range and near the Carmel Forest) to plant an olive tree as a symbol of renewal and growth and America's deep-rooted friendship with Israel. The visit took place shortly after the one year anniversary of the Carmel Forest Fire, December 2010, that nearly destroyed this Youth-at-Risk village. The Ambassador was given the background to Yemin Orde, by Dr. Chaim Peri, the visionary behind this unique village. He also met with Dr. Benny Fisher, the director, staff and students and toured the village's synagogue, Graduates' Home, Ethiopian Godjo (traditional hut), and high school. Following the tree-planting ceremony, Ambassador Shapiro and Ms. Julie Fisher then toured the Carmel Forest area, accompanied by senior staff of the JNF-KKL, along with Tom Tidwell, Chief, U.S. Forest Service. They were shown the extent of the damage caused by the December 2010 forest fire. They were also shown the ongoing restoration work taking place. They were taken to the new memorial monument, recently unveiled, that commemorates the 42 people killed in the fire. There, both Ambassador Shapiro and Chief Tidwell laid a wreath and stood for a moment of reflection. |
